diff options
| author | ruki <waruqi@gmail.com> | 2018-11-17 23:02:39 +0800 |
|---|---|---|
| committer | ruki <waruqi@gmail.com> | 2018-11-17 23:02:39 +0800 |
| commit | 9a0ffb9ab101d95627eeb4b88511ccf16338b729 (patch) | |
| tree | 7b82a6d33df227fb25cd866e7650d01f38026216 /manual.md | |
| parent | a340720807b83ef06f058c1b0673c78b8b67f58e (diff) | |
| download | xmake-docs-9a0ffb9ab101d95627eeb4b88511ccf16338b729.tar.gz xmake-docs-9a0ffb9ab101d95627eeb4b88511ccf16338b729.zip | |
modify build file api
Diffstat (limited to 'manual.md')
| -rw-r--r-- | manual.md | 8 |
1 files changed, 4 insertions, 4 deletions
@@ -4002,7 +4002,7 @@ add_files("xmlhelper.cpp", {rule = "win.sdk.dotnet"}) ```lua rule("markdown") set_extensions(".md", ".markdown") - on_build_file(function (target, sourcefile) + on_build_file(function (target, sourcefile, opt) os.cp(sourcefile, path.join(target:targetdir(), path.basename(sourcefile) .. ".html")) end) ``` @@ -4023,7 +4023,7 @@ rule("markdown") -- 定义一个markdown文件的构建规则 rule("markdown") set_extensions(".md", ".markdown") - on_build_file(function (target, sourcefile) + on_build_file(function (target, sourcefile, opt) os.cp(sourcefile, path.join(target:targetdir(), path.basename(sourcefile) .. ".html")) end) @@ -4125,9 +4125,9 @@ rule("markdown") ```lua rule("markdown") - on_build_files(function (target, sourcefiles) + on_build_files(function (target, sourcebatch, opt) -- build some source files - for _, sourcefile in ipairs(sourcefiles) do + for _, sourcefile in ipairs(sourcebatch.sourcefiles) do -- ... end end) |
